Hi to all the Aviation Enthusiasts!

My name is Elliott Eiden and I ask you to join me in saving Camp Lake Airport (49C) in Camp Lake, Wisconsin. Many have enjoyed a stop at beautiful Camp Lake since 1952 but it is in desperate need of repairs to keep it safe and running. I am 25 years old and have my A&P from Lewis University and private pilot’s license. As the new owner, I have put in over 700 hours of labor in cleaning and repairs. My goal is to raise $15,000 for repairs to the runway, removing large trees that are in danger of destroying the main hangers, and removing large trees at either end of the runway.
Camp Lake Airport is currently home to several planes and ultralights and will have room for more soon! The airport is part of Fly Wisconsin Passport Program so fly in and get your stamp!
One of the few remaining grass runways in the Wisconsin/Illinois area, Camp Lake Airport is a beautiful spot surrounded by lakes, corn fields and horse farms. I plan to make it a vibrant location for events and camaraderie.
